LogRocket

United States

Founded in 2016 in Boston, Massachusetts, LogRocket is a frontend monitoring and session replay platform for web developers that captures console logs, network requests, Redux/Vuex state, and performance metrics, with 1,000 recorded sessions free per month.

Sentry

United States

Sentry, founded in 2008 and headquartered in San Francisco, is the leading open-source error tracking and performance monitoring platform serving 100,000+ teams. It supports 40+ language SDKs, APM distributed tracing, and Session Replay, with both SaaS and self-hosted deployment.

Raygun

New Zealand

Raygun, founded in 2013 and headquartered in Wellington, New Zealand, is an application performance platform combining crash reporting, APM, and real user monitoring in a unified solution with SDKs for iOS, Android, and Web.

Honeybadger

United States

Honeybadger, founded in 2012 and headquartered in the United States, is a developer-friendly application exception monitoring platform combining error tracking, uptime monitoring, and cron/check-in monitoring in one simple interface.

Rollbar

United States

Rollbar, founded in 2012 and headquartered in San Francisco, CA, is a real-time error monitoring platform supporting 20+ programming languages with AI-powered error classification, deploy tracking, and deep workflow tool integrations.

Highlight

United States

Founded in 2020, Highlight is an MIT-licensed open-source full-stack observability platform combining session replay, error tracking, log management, and performance monitoring. With 8,000+ GitHub Stars and self-hosted deployment, it is ideal for frontend and full-stack web teams.

AppSignal

Netherlands

AppSignal is an APM platform founded in 2015 in the Netherlands, specializing in performance monitoring and error tracking for Ruby, Elixir, Node.js, and Python backend applications.
